0

私のウェブサイト example1.com は host.example2.com でホストされており、example1.com から PHP の mail() 関数を介して電子メール メッセージを送信すると、. 人々がメッセージを受信すると、Gmail には常に「via」host.example2.com スタンプが付きます。

これを見つけました: http://support.google.com/mail/bin/answer.py?hl=en&ctx=mail&answer=1311182

私がする必要があるようです:

  1. 私が行ったSPFレコードを使用すると、メールヘッダーに「Received-SPF: pass」が正しく表示されるようになりました。
  2. example1.com から真に認証されるように、DKIM3 でメッセージに署名します

そして、http: //www.dkim.org/を調べて、PHP でそれを行う方法について何も見つけませんでした。

PHP mail() 経由で送信された電子メール メッセージに DKIM3 を使用する方法を教えてください。ありがとう!

4

1 に答える 1

0

http://php-dkim.sourceforge.net/は、DKIM の PHP 実装のようです。ダウンロードには、PHP ライブラリと詳細なドキュメントが含まれています。

DKIM を実装しても、Gmail は「経由」の表示をすぐに停止しない場合があることに注意してください。Google は他のヒューリスティックを使用して、いつ「via」を表示し、いつ表示しないかを決定しているようで、何をする必要があるかを正確に開示することにはかなり消極的です。しかし、DKIM は、あなたがスパマーではないことを Google に保証するのに大いに役立ちます。

于 2012-03-31T07:21:32.223 に答える